Administrative Specialist 1 - Hybrid OptionalJob Description:
Woodburn Oregon Physical Plant Operations (MacLaren Youth Correctional Facility)
We are looking for a detail-oriented Administrative Specialist 1 to support our Physical Plant Operations team. This role provides key administrative support and coordinates maintenance and facility operations across regional sites. The ideal candidate brings strong writing and organizational skills applies an Equity Lens in their work and demonstrates integrity and professionalism. Responsibilities include processing invoices maintaining accurate records coordinating support services and serving as a liaison between the Central Office and regional staff. Proficiency in standard office software such as Microsoft Excel Outlook and Word experience with invoice or procurement systems and effective communication are essential.
Minimum Qualifications:
Two years of secretarial or basic administrative support experience that includes records processing generating documents and gathering and sorting data; OR
An associate degree in general office occupations and one year of experience with records processing generating documents and gathering and sorting data; OR
An equivalent combination of education and experience.
Driver License Required:
Driving is an essential function of this position. A valid drivers license and an acceptable driving record are required for this position. We will conduct pre-employment driving records checks on our final candidate(s).
